KROM edition conversion for 2008-2010 Nissan Rogue:
Front bumper Fascia # F2023-1A41H, $482
Grille # F2310-1A41A, $417
Nissan Grille Emblem # 62890-5U600, $30
Rear Bumper Fascia # 50221A41H, $565
Total: $1494
Source http://www.everythingnissan.com/
